Enable’s Innovative Wearable Injector

Enable expects that there will be over 250 biologic wearablebolus candidates for the device within the next 10 years. The device has several unique features, one of the most important being the ability to use product immediately after transfer from a refrigerator. While the technology is pre-FDA, Enable maintains an existing relationship with the organization and expects to be the first company in the country to complete clinicals and receive FDA approval with this type of technology.

Health & Biotech Summit in New York Notes CEOs Wanted

According to Gotsch, CEO of Partnership for New York, “New York uniquely produces more innovative medical technology than any other region, but it lags in new company formation.”h&biotech There are dozens of emerging breakthrough technologies in which significant enterprises could be built, but no CEOs to take the lead. These projects are capable of getting the funding and resources necessary to get off the ground, but are desperate for CEOs and entrepreneurs experienced enough to take ideas from the lab into full fruition

China Forum Expands to Partnering Conference January 14-15, 2015

“We are excited to add a strong emphasis on partnering to the expanded China Forum,” said Brett Johnson, Founder of OneMedForum. This development is the result of a joint venture between chinaforumvOneMedForum and The Pharma Partners of Hong Kong (TPP). TPP has selected 50 investment groups to attend, each with at least $10 million USD allocated to license or acquire technologies, products, and companies in 2015.
